Malaysia - Import of Multiple (Folded) or Cabled Cotton Yarn of Combed Fibres Containing More Than 85 % by Weight of Cotton, Measuring per Single Yarn 714-232 Decitex

Since 2014, Malaysia Import of Multiple (Folded) or Cabled Cotton Yarn of Combed Fibres Containing More Than 85% by Weight of Cotton, Measuring per Single Yarn 714-232 Decitex fell by 10.4%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 3 comparing other countries in Import of Multiple (Folded) or Cabled Cotton Yarn of Combed Fibres Containing More Than 85% by Weight of Cotton, Measuring per Single Yarn 714-232 Decitex with $7,032,871.13. Malaysia is overtaken by Bangladesh, which was number 2 with $47,713,513.38 and is followed by Italy at $6,989,568.07. China ranked the highest with $70,480,202.75 in 2019, that is -17.4% versus 2018. United Arab Emirates recorded the best 5 years average growth at +346.8% per year, while Uganda was the worst growing country at -76.1% per year.
